5. SOUNDBITE (English) Andrii Denysenko, 33, CEO of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p"
"This is the biggest drone in Ukraine in a caterpillar that exists nowadays and is used in the military. And also we are 10 times cheaper than the similar product from Europe."

10. SOUNDBITE (English) Andrii Denysenko, 33, CEO of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p":
"Our main subject was evacuation, it was logistics and it was battle turret, but you can use it whatever you want, what imagination can create to use."
11. Various of Denysenko moving drone on the testing field
12. SOUNDBITE (English) Andrii Denysenko, 33, CEO of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p":
++CONTAINS ANGLE CHANGE++
"Working with the internet, so the operator can sit in any area where you can take the internet. And we have a capacity of our battery, like 11 Kilowatts which allows us to travel 30 km in one battery."

19. SOUNDBITE (Ukrainian) Andrii Denysenko, 33, CEO of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p":
"We position ourselves as a design bureau since we have a chief engineer who is a designer. Therefore, in essence, we have a closed cycle from design to the development of the finished product"
20. Various of chief engineer working on 3D model of drone
21. SOUNDBITE (Ukrainian) Serhii, 38, chief engineer of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p":
"Before this, we designed various buggies for rental. Prior to the full-scale invasion, it was nothing more than a hobby. When the time came, we started designing these kinds of things to help the military"
22. Wide of workshop and Serhii talking
23. Mid of buggies
24. SOUNDBITE (Russian) Serhii, 38, chief engineer of design and production bureau "UkrPrototyp":
++CONTAINS ANGLE CHANGE++
"Essentially, it's a large Lego set since we develop 90% of all metal parts. When something breaks for the military, they tell us this number, and we promptly send them new parts so they can quickly replace them."
